Handover: Korvat FX module. The rounding errors in EUR-to-KRN conversion come from truncating at four decimals before the markup is applied; fix is in branch fx-round-v2, pending review by Dalia. Until it ships, the nightly reconciliation job in Pellim will flag drift above 0.02. Nothing customer-facing yet. If you need to unlock the reconciliation vault to rerun historical batches, use the recovery passphrase below.

unlock words, kawip-tajog: oliiel-belys-sordor-norok-silmir-pelix-istael-istath-ralwyn-pelax

Subject: Timezone handling in report exports — new owner

For future maintainers: responsibility for timezone normalization in the Cardamine report-export pipeline has moved out of the Data Services team. This includes the DST-boundary tests, the offset lookup tables, and the conversion layer used by scheduled exports. All known edge cases are documented in the team wiki under "Export Timezones." Direct any export-related timezone bugs or design questions to the new owner, whose name appears below.

signatory, yahog-badug: Quenix Ulaael

## Account Recovery: Ledgerspin Billing Worker

During blue-green deploys of Ledgerspin, the recovery flow must target whichever color currently owns the invoice queue; recovering against the idle color silently drops retries. Reviewers: check that the color check precedes any queue mutation. If the deploy controller's service account is locked out mid-cutover, unlock it from the Harwick bastion, which prompts for the recovery passphrase, which is:

strongbox words: holax-rusax-jorath-aldeth

## Building Access — Spares Room (Hullbrook Annex)

Contractors: the spare hardware room is down the east corridor on the ground floor, third door on the left. Sign in at the front desk first and grab a visitor lanyard. Anything you take out, jot it in the blue logbook — yes, even the little stuff. The door self-locks, so don't wedge it. To get in, punch in the code below.

staff pass of hagug-taguf = bdg-HJ-9